How to fix P1120

  1. Sweep the throttle slowly and watch TPS voltage for jumps or gaps
  2. Clean carbon from the throttle bore and plate
  3. Verify closed-throttle and wide-open voltages against spec
  4. Inspect the TPS connector and wiring
  5. Replace the sensor if the sweep is not smooth and in range
